Is 69 029 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 69 029 is about 262.734.

Thus, the square root of 69 029 is not an integer, and therefore 69 029 is not a square number.

Anyway, 69 029 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 69 029?

The square of a number (here 69 029) is the result of the product of this number (69 029) by itself (i.e., 69 029 × 69 029); the square of 69 029 is sometimes called "raising 69 029 to the power 2", or "69 029 squared".

The square of 69 029 is 4 765 002 841 because 69 029 × 69 029 = 69 0292 = 4 765 002 841.

As a consequence, 69 029 is the square root of 4 765 002 841.
